Angular momentum-mass inequality for axisymmetric black holes

General Relativity and Quantum Cosmology 2009-11-11 v1

Abstract

The inequality Jm\sqrt{J}\leq m is proved for vacuum, asymptotically flat, maximal and axisymmetric data close to extreme Kerr data. The physical significance of this inequality and its relation to the standard picture of the gravitational collapse are discussed.
